描述

In this engaging exploration of one of nature's most fascinating phenomena, readers discover the mysterious world of quicksand. As Steven Otfinoski delves into the science behind this seemingly treacherous substance, he reveals how it forms and the conditions that lead to its creation. Through vivid descriptions, he paints a picture of how water can transform dry ground into a thick, almost liquid mass, creating a landscape that both intrigues and terrifies.

Otfinoski takes care to explain the underlying principles that govern quicksand, making complex geological concepts accessible to readers of all ages. The interplay of sand, water, and gravity comes alive as he employs real-world examples and engaging visuals to illustrate his points.

Additionally, the narrative highlights the myths and misconceptions surrounding quicksand, debunking common fears while providing practical insights. Through intriguing anecdotes and scientific inquiry, readers develop a deeper appreciation for this extraordinary aspect of Earth’s diverse environments.

The book serves not only as an educational resource but also as an invitation to witness the wonders of our planet. With each page, it encourages curiosity about natural phenomena, making it a perfect read for budding scientists and adventurers alike.
